Effect of mutations mimicking phosphorylation on the structure and properties of human 14-3-3zeta.
Archives of biochemistry and biophysics - 15 Sept 2008
Sluchanko Nikolai N, Chernik Ivan S, Seit-Nebi Alim S, Pivovarova Anastasia V, Levitsky Dmitrii I, Gusev Nikolai B
Abstract excerpt
Effect of mutations mimicking phosphorylation on the structure of human 14-3-3zeta protein was analyzed by different methods. Mutation S58E increased intrinsic Trp fluorescence and binding of bis-ANS to 14-3-3. At low protein concentration mutation S58E increased the probability of dissociation of dimeric 14-3-3 and its susceptibility to proteolysis.
